Walk Like A Human July, 2004 Natasha, a five-year-old black Macaque monkey living at Safari Park near Tel Aviv in Suffering
from what was diagnosed as a severe case of stomach flu she experienced difficulty breathing and her heart wasn't functioning
properly. After intensive treatment at the zoo’s clinic her condition stabilized and she began walking exclusively on
her hind legs, unlike other monkeys who alternate between walking semi-upright and dropping down on all fours to move
around. Other than walking upright,
Natasha's behavior returned to “normal,” said the medic attending, who attributed her change of walk to a change
in her brain which he called “brain damage.” Macaques are
